Construction of Tangents to Circle Example 1: Draw a circle of radius 2 cm. Take any point P on it and draw a tangent to the circle at this point. Solution:

Steps of construction 1. Draw a circle of radius 2 cm 2. Mark its centre as O. 3. Mark a point P on the circle and join OP. 4. Make an angle of 90o at P. Now QPR is the required tangent. Example 2: Draw a circle of radius 3 cm. From a point P, 8 cm away from its centre draw two tangents. Solution:

Steps of construction 1. Draw a line segment PO = 8 cm 2. At draw a circle of radius 3 cm 3. Bisect PO 4. From the mid point of PO, that is Q, draw a circle passing through O and P which cuts the circle O at R and S. 5. Join PR and PS. Now PR and PS are the two required tangents to the circle. Example 3: Draw a line segment of length 6 cm. With its ends as centers draw a circle of radii 2 cm and 3 cm. From the centers of these circles draw tangents to each other. Solution:

Steps of construction 1. Draw a line segment AB of length 7 cm 2. With A and B as centers radii 2 cm and 3 cm respectively draw circles. 3. Draw the right bisector PQ of line segment AB, cutting AB at O. 4. With O as centre and OB as radius draw a circle, intersecting the two circles at T1 and T2 and S1 and S 2 respectively. 5. Join BT1 and BT2 and AS1 and AS2 . These are the required tangents. Example 4: Using the bottom of a circular tumbler, draw a circle. From a point P outside the circle, draw to tangents to the circle. Solution:

Steps of construction 1. Draw a two chords AB and BC of circle O. 2. Bisect them. Let they meet at O. 3. Join OP and bisect it 4. From mid point PO, which is Q, draw a circle intersecting circle O at T1 and T2 . 5. Join PT1 and PT2 These are the required tangents ***************************************************
